The University of the South Pacific today revealed the face of one of the very first people to have lived in the Fiji Islands. The face of Mana – the 3000-year-old woman from Fiji, was unveiled by USP Vice-Chancellor Professor Anthony Tarr during a special ceremony organized to mark this historical event.
While something like this is becoming common internationally, this is the first time a face from the Lapita era in the Pacific, has been revealed.
